    Toilet tank won't fill?
    After flushing, there is no water running back into tank to refill. What can I do besides adding water to the tank maually?

    My bet's on door #1. The FluidMaster.
    This ballcock's has a history of the hole in the neoprene washer , (see image) swelling shutting off the water flow.
    The solution would be to purchase a FluidMaster Replacement Seal # 243.
    Shut the water off and twist the top off. Pop the seal out and replace it. Reassemble and you should be in good shape. Good luck, Tom

    Check that the float bar is free and moves up and down. The bar usually a n arm with a ball float on it. Some toilets have a float that slides up and down, make sure that it moves freely. Both these devices turn the water on and off. You can also check that the valvue is fully open. You should haer water running.
